ASTM A240 304L Stainless Steel Sheet & Plate – Engineered for Chemical, Food Processing, and Architectural Applications
Product Overview
ASTM A240-compliant 304L stainless steel sheet and plate is the industry-preferred low-carbon austenitic grade for applications requiring excellent corrosion resistance, superior weldability, and hygienic surface integrity—without the risk of intergranular corrosion after welding.
With a maximum carbon content of 0.03%, 304L (UNS S30403 / EN 1.4307) eliminates carbide precipitation in the heat-affected zone (HAZ), making it ideal for welded fabrications in demanding sectors such as chemical processing, food & beverage, pharmaceuticals, architecture, and cryogenic engineering.
Manufactured to strict ASTM A240/A240M, ASME SA-240, and EN 10088-2 standards, our 304L sheets and plates offer consistent quality, full traceability, and global compliance—ensuring reliability from fabrication through decades of service.
Why 304L? Key Advantages by Industry
| Industry | Critical Need | How 304L Delivers |
|---|---|---|
| Chemical Processing | Resistance to mild acids & solvents | Stable in organic acids (acetic, citric), dilute nitric/phosphoric acid; non-reactive surfaces |
| Food & Beverage | Hygiene, cleanability, FDA compliance | Smooth, non-porous finish; meets FDA, EC 1935/2004; resists bacterial growth |
| Pharmaceutical | Purity & contamination control | Low leaching; compatible with CIP/SIP cleaning; non-toxic |
| Architecture | Aesthetics + durability | Attractive finishes (brushed, mirror); resists urban/rural atmospheric corrosion |
| Cryogenics | Toughness at low temps | Retains ductility down to –196°C (–320°F) |
Unlike standard 304, 304L requires no post-weld annealing, reducing cost and complexity in large-scale welded structures.
Technical Specifications
Chemical Composition (Typical – wt%, per ASTM A240)
| Element | Content (%) |
|---|---|
| Chromium (Cr) | 18.0–20.0 |
| Nickel (Ni) | 8.0–12.0 |
| Carbon (C) | ≤0.030 |
| Manganese (Mn) | ≤2.00 |
| Silicon (Si) | ≤0.75 |
| Phosphorus (P) | ≤0.045 |
| Sulfur (S) | ≤0.030 |
| Iron (Fe) | Balance |
UNS S30403 | EN 1.4307 | AISI 304L
Mechanical Properties (Annealed Condition)
| Property | Typical Value |
|---|---|
| Tensile Strength | 485–620 MPa |
| Yield Strength (0.2% offset) | ≥170 MPa |
| Elongation | ≥40% |
| Hardness | ≤201 HB |
| Density (20°C) | 8.0 g/cm³ |
| Thermal Conductivity | ~16.2 W/m·K |
Corrosion Resistance Profile
✅ Excellent in:
- Atmospheric environments (urban, rural)
- Freshwater and potable water systems
- Organic acids (vinegar, citric, lactic)
- Alkaline solutions
- Mild chemical environments (dilute sulfuric/nitric <10%)
⚠️ Not recommended for:
- Seawater or high-chloride (>200 ppm) environments
- Hydrochloric or strong reducing acids
- Marine splash zones (consider 316L instead)
